Zhang Weili’s Path from UFC Loss to Regaining the Belt: Plans to Move Up in Weight to Challenge UFC Flyweight Champion Alexa Grasso

Original title: Zhang Weili plans to move up in weight to fight UFC flyweight champion Grasso

China News Service, Beijing, December 20 (Reporter Xing Rui) Recently, Chinese fighting “Queen” Zhang Weili made an appointment to fight UFC flyweight gold belt holder Alexa Grasso through personal social media. Zhang Weili said that she is willing to move up from strawweight to flyweight.

Regarding Zhang Weili’s challenge, Grasso replied: “I admire you very much and would like to defend the title against you. Can you move up to 125 pounds?”

Zhang Weili responded readily: “Come on, champion, I can move up to 125 pounds.”

This post attracted nearly 40,000 likes and more than 1,000 replies. It is worth mentioning that Facebook founder Zuckerberg also wrote in Zhang Weili’s comment area: “I would like to see this game.”

Stunning strawweight arena

As China’s first UFC champion, Zhang Weili maintains terrifying strength in the strawweight arena. In 2019, Zhang Weili defeated Jessica Andrade at UFC Fight Night Shenzhen and became the first UFC champion in Chinese history.

Just a year later, facing the challenge from Polish player Joanna, Zhang Weili fought fiercely with her for 5 rounds and finally won by points to defend her title. It was with this game that Zhang Weili began to enter the public eye.

Standing at the top, while accepting praise, Zhang Weili is also eager to keep the gold belt in China. However, it backfired. After that, Zhang Weili lost twice to Rose Namajunas, known as the “Thug Rose”. These two losses also plunged Zhang Weili’s career into a trough.

“From the day I lost the gold belt, I told myself that I would definitely come back.” This was Zhang Weili’s promise to herself in difficult circumstances. In order to regain the gold belt, she blocked out all sounds from the outside world and tried to find herself who once had the dream of fighting.

From “Beijing Drifting Girl” to “Surface King”

Ten years ago, Zhang Weili was still a “Beijing drifter girl” who came to Beijing from her hometown in Hebei to seek life. She wrote on her social media: “I believe that as long as I don’t give up, I can stand in the UFC ring! Come on, only by challenging the strong can we continue to grow!”

At that time, she had no fame or any outstanding experience. She only had the title of Hebei Province Youth Sanda Champion and a series of injuries caused by practicing Sanda for many years.

In order to make a living, Zhang Weili worked as a kindergarten teacher, hotel receptionist, cashier, sales, etc. Recalling her life as a drifter in Beijing, Zhang Weili said frankly: “It was a confusing time.” Deep in her heart, she kept reminding herself: “You shouldn’t live like this, you should find a career that you love.”

It wasn’t until Zhang Weili found a job in a gym that her fighting career reached a turning point. According to Zhang Weili’s recollection, there is a fighting ring area in this gym. She gets up at 6 o’clock every morning, takes the subway for an hour and a half to train, and starts her day’s work after training.

Introduced by a gym customer, Zhang Weili became a “half-way monk” mixed martial arts fighter and started her career in the “Octagonal Cage”.

Regain the belt

From an unknown newcomer to a well-known champion, and then losing the gold belt to Rose, Zhang Weili learned to focus on herself: “No one will succeed all the time, especially in confrontational events. After the rematch with Rose, I just think we should do our best in the moment.”

Hard work pays off. Last year, Zhang Weili defeated Carla Esparza at UFC 281 and regained the gold belt. At the same time, she also completed a gorgeous transformation. In August this year, Zhang Weili defended her title again.

Today, in the strawweight arena, Zhang Weili almost completely crushes her opponents. In order to challenge herself, Zhang Weili has a plan to increase weight, “Let’s see what happens in the next 125.”

As Zhang Weili challenged Grasso on her personal social media, she was ready to attack the flyweight gold belt.
